5 Tips For Healthy Living On The Go

 

Are you a busy entrepreneur or employee who is usually on the go

and doesn’t have a lot of time, but still wants get more healthy?

 

Don’t worry, you’re not alone. Most people want to get healthy, more

fitter and look younger yet they can’t seem to find the time for it. Here are five tips for healthy living on the go:

1. Enjoy a pint of water first thing in the morning.

If you haven’t got time for anything else in the morning, make time to

drink a big glass of water. We lose a lot of oxygen through the night and to rejuvenate our cells, we need to supply them with water and oxygen. Drink a glass of water and within a week you’ll begin to feel less tired.

 

2. Grab a few fresh fruits on your way out.

Wherever you’re going – whether it’s a walk or drive to the supermarket or on your way to a meeting – pick up one or two fruits and eat them. Fruits are great for their nutrients, vitamins and sugars that are required in our body.

 

3. Exercise on the go.

If you work in an office, get up every 30 minutes and go for a walk. If you have an office with stairs, run up and down the stairs every couple of hours. Get your blood flowing and your muscles moving.

 

4. Eat a handful of nuts.

Get your favorite selection of nuts ( almonds, cashews, pecans,

walnuts, etc. ) and raisins and have a big handful of them at around 3pm. This has been shown to increase afternoon energy and productivity.

 

5. Deep breathing.

When you’ve got time – at your desk, driving the car, cooking food –

do some deep breathing. Inhale and count up to 5 seconds, hold it for a few seconds, and release slowly. Exchange of oxygen and carbon dioxide is one of the best things we can do for our blood and cells.
